An important milestone achieved 

CCNA is proud to announce that its 300th scientific publication was just published.

Moreover,  this article is the second publication using COMPASS-ND data. More than before, this shows without any doubt the importance of our consortium, the synergies it promotes and this milestone constitutes a salute to the work of all of our researchers, their teams and lab personnel.

Montero-Odasso M, Sarquis-Adamson Y, Kamkar N, Pieruccini-Faria F, Bray N, Cullen S, Mahon J, Titus J, Camicioli R, Borrie MJ, Bherer L, Speechley M. Dual-task gait speed assessments with an electronic walkway and a stopwatch in older adults. A reliability study. Experimental Gerontology. Volume 142, 2020.
